Probable S.P.’s: 13-8 Seddon (IRE), 11-4 Rock On Rocco (IRE), 4-1 Mr Mafia (IRE), 11-1 As You Like (IRE), 12-1 Shoal Bay (IRE)
PLAY SMARTER SEDDON has been in excellent form over hurdles and is fancied to capitalise on a lenient mark now reverted to fences. Rock On Rocco lacks a recent run but this dual chase winner this term is still feared most ahead of course-scorer Mr Mafia.
